- Design and develop OS techniques and algorithms for managing virtual systems in x86 architecture, developing platforms to deploy SaaS, CaaS and FaaS.
- implement advanced container runtime and Kubernetes features, with emphasis on scalability, performance, reliability, and support of upstream open-source technologies.
- architect, design, implement and deliver new products based on the enterprise-class vSphere virtualization platform.
- OS Services engineer.
Requirements (must have):
- BS/MS/PhD in Computer Science/Electrical Engineering or similar fields.
- 7+ years of relevant experience for PhD, 10+ for MS and 12+ for BS.
- History of leading System software projects/teams.
- Experience architecting distributed software solutions.
- Knowledge of container runtimes.
- Extensive knowledge and experience delivering complex operating system functionality.
- knowledge of distributed systems, databases, algorithms, data structures.
Nice to have BUT not a Must have.
- Experience with one or more hypervisors
- Experience in Kubernetes configuration and low-level components of Kubernetes
- Experience with one or more cloud platform architectures
- Must have legal authorization to work in the US